2025-01-21 06:56:33
随着区块链技术的快速发展,数字货币逐渐走进大众视野,成为现代金融的一种重要组成部分。随着数字货币的流行,数字货币理财钱包的需求也日益增加。在这种背景下,开发一款功能齐全且安全的数字货币理财钱包显得尤为重要。本篇文章将围绕“数字货币理财钱包开发”这一主题展开详细的讨论,涵盖行业现状、开发技术、未来趋势等多个方面,帮助读者全面了解和掌握这一领域。
数字货币理财钱包,是指用户可以在其中存储、管理和交易数字货币的一种电子钱包。在该钱包中,用户不仅可以进行简单的数字货币转账和收款,还可以通过投资、理财等功能,实现资产增值。
常见的功能包括但不限于:
近年来,数字货币市场呈现出爆炸式增长。比特币、以太坊等主流数字货币的价格不断攀升,吸引了越来越多的投资者进入市场。同时,用户对数字货币的管理和增值需求也在增加,这为数字货币理财钱包的发展提供了巨大市场空间。
根据市场研究数据,预计在未来几年内,全球数字货币钱包的用户数量将以每年超过30%的速度增长。这为钱包开发者和相关企业提供了丰富的商机。同时,随着科技的进步,用户对钱包功能的期待也在不断提高,例如对使用便捷性和投资理财工具的需求。这就要求钱包开发者在设计时必须注重用户体验和功能扩展。
开发一个优秀的数字货币理财钱包,涉及到多个技术环节,其中包括前端开发、后端开发、区块链技术、安全技术等。以下是一些主要的技术框架和工具:
前端开发主要负责钱包的用户界面,涉及到用户交互体验的设计与实现。常用的前端技术有:
后端开发涉及到应用逻辑和数据库的处理,确保数据的安全和可用性。常用的后端技术有:
区块链技术是数字货币理财钱包的核心,用于确保交易的安全性和透明度。开发者需要熟悉不同公链(如Ethereum、Bitcoin)的开发工具和API。
为了保障用户资产安全,数字货币钱包需要实现多种安全机制,包括:
随着数字货币不断普及和技术的进步,数字货币理财钱包的发展也面临着新的挑战与机遇。未来,可以预见以下几个重要趋势:
智能合约技术将为数码货币钱包带来更多的功能与灵活性,用户可以在钱包内通过智能合约自动化进行投资、理财等操作,最大程度地减少人为错误。
随着多种数字货币的涌现,跨链技术的研发将让不同区块链之间的交易变得更加简单方便,数字货币理财钱包也会有能力支持更多的资产管理。
未来的数字货币理财钱包将更注重用户体验,利用AI和大数据分析,提供个性化的投资建议与理财产品,增强用户粘性。
随着各国对数字货币的监管趋严,开发者需要关注法律法规,确保产品符合当地的合规要求,同时也保护用户的合法权益。
选择合适的区块链平台是开发数字货币理财钱包的关键因素之一。开发者需要根据项目的实际需求、团队的技术栈以及预算等多个方面进行综合考量。
首先,开发者应考虑区块链平台的市场认可度和用户基础。选择较为成熟的平台,如Ethereum、Binance Smart Chain等,可以降低开发风险,并且有许多已有的开发工具和资源可供利用。
其次,考虑区块链的性能问题。区块链的交易速度、吞吐量等都会影响钱包的使用体验,因此在选择时应对平台的技术指标进行评估。
此外,安全性也是一个不可忽视的因素。选择具备良好安全审计机制和社区支持的平台,可以更好地保护用户资产。
最后,当还考虑到开发者的技术优势与开发成本。如果团队对某一平台的技术栈较为熟悉,则可以在该平台上进行开发,以降低学习成本和开发时间。
在数字货币理财钱包的开发过程中,安全性是一个至关重要的问题。用户日常使用钱包的主要目的是为了存储和交易数字资产,因此保护用户资产的安全显得尤为重要。
首先,采用多重签名技术可以显著提高安全性。数字钱包可以设定多个私钥,同一笔交易需要多个私钥进行签名才能完成,这样即使一个私钥被盗,也无法进行大额交易。
其次,冷存储技术也是一项有效的安全措施。将大部分用户的数字资产存储在离线状态下,只有少量备用资金留在在线钱包中,以应对日常的转账需求,能有效防范网络攻击。
再次,定期进行安全审计和漏洞测试是必要的。这不仅可以及时发现潜在的安全隐患,也可提高用户对钱包安全性的信任度。
此外,应加强用户身份验证机制,支持两步验证或生物识别技术,提高账户的安全性。用户的登录与交易都需要经过额外的验证步骤,从而降低账户被盗的风险。
数字货币钱包虽然在一定程度上解决了用户对数字资产的管理需求,但未来的发展中仍面临不少挑战。
首先是合规性问题。不同地区对数字货币的监管政策各异,开发者需要不断关注政策变化,确保钱包的运营符合各类法律法规要求,避免因合规问题导致的法律风险。
其次是市场竞争加剧。随着数字货币行业的发展,越来越多的数字货币钱包出现在市场上,用户的选择余地增加,差异化竞争将成为吸引用户的关键。因此,钱包开发者需要不断创新,提升产品的用户体验和功能,才能立于竞争之中。
此外,技术问题也是一个严重的挑战。作为一项新兴技术,区块链技术的快速变化和发展会带来不小的技术负担,开发者需要不断学习和适应新技术,保持平台的兼容性和安全性。
最后,用户教育也是一个不容忽视的挑战。许多用户对数字货币安全知识了解不够,对钱包的使用也存在误区。因此,提供相关的教育和培训,帮助用户更好地理解和使用数字货币钱包,将有助于提高用户满意度和粘性。
综上所述,数字货币理财钱包的开发既是机遇,也是挑战。随着市场需求的不断增长,技术的不断提升,钱包的功能和安全性也会不断更新换代。在这样的趋势下,开发者需不断提升自己的专业能力,为用户提供更优质的服务。